Output 4373dc4835e499b02c6ea50c0e87b7afa3117a51fc1c94ca14f579603f3aafb7:3

value
64660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b7cd6cd874e2380ba882eb38e4cd8cbd8b9916 OP_EQUAL
address
3Dt3ysgxfUskZBo7WVssJ5Y89ixBcbykLd
transaction
4373dc4835e499b02c6ea50c0e87b7afa3117a51fc1c94ca14f579603f3aafb7
spent
true